Transaction 5a8b31a04413ffd018310ac955f65851353134e19835aeb156da24f56eea4bfd

1 Input
2 Outputs
  • 5a8b31a04413ffd018310ac955f65851353134e19835aeb156da24f56eea4bfd:0
  • value  2583000
    address  3FkgiPj8hDMgiog7phtfLbMxnhAHppQVgu
  • 5a8b31a04413ffd018310ac955f65851353134e19835aeb156da24f56eea4bfd:1
  • value  8441821
    address  16Bs5iZZWQ8rPC8w6UGLXv2nshuz1xk5EM